71 Re: biscuit (plate) joiners

From: ron@ron.rutgers.edu (Ron Natalie)
Date: 14 Mar 89 23:42:47 GMT

I have the Porter Cable 555. It works well, is relatively inexpensive (~$160)
and comes in a nice metal case. Just remember to pull the trigger before you
push on the handle (I tended to forget that when making lots of slots at first).
It's so easy you feel like your cheating when you use it.
